PSI is a charitable organization run by volunteers. We support schools around the world that have made a commitment to creating and maintaining a culture of peace.
Working with school communities – educators, students and parents – Peaceful Schools International provides resources, promotes peer mediation, and encourages schools to develop their own peace plans and activities.
PSI relies on a network of volunteer Regional Coordinators who provide support to schools in their local geographic areas. PSI is governed by a Board of Directors and an Advisory Council.
